Liquigaz company hikes LPG prices

As if the latest round of price hikes for diesel and gasoline were not enough, prices of liquefied petroleum gas (LPG) have gone up as well. Effective Thursday, Liquigaz hiked prices of its LPG by P6 per kilo or P66 per 11-kg tank, radio dzBB reported early Thursday. The firm cited rising prices of LPG in the world market for its decision to hike prices, the report said. Earlier this week, Eastern Petroleum, Phoenix Petroleum and Total raised prices of their diesel and gas by 50 centavos per liter. The price hikes had prompted militant groups to stage protest actions. Militants on Wednesday picketed an oil company's office in Makati City and marched to Mendiola Bridge near Malacañang to dramatize their protest. — LBG, GMA News
